Transaction 8ff35fc242a2b29d71eda03ac7c31414b23d4ed83f3878c125f4ae739cbdda60

3 Input
1 Outputs
  • 8ff35fc242a2b29d71eda03ac7c31414b23d4ed83f3878c125f4ae739cbdda60:0
  • value  1472743
    address  13rpcQTYkh7scJqj5g3iaaVuFt3P4pVsSc